We are seeking a highly skilled and mission-driven Information Systems Security Engineer (ISSE) to support advanced cyber engineering activities for NNSA HQ OCIO Special Technologies. The ISSE will operate within an EOS-driven environment, contributing to quarterly Rocks, scorecard metrics, and team-aligned objectives. This role requires deep technical expertise, strong analytical capabilities, and the ability to design innovative cybersecurity solutions in collaboration with senior cyber-SMEs, including guidance from the program’s Tier 3+ cybersecurity advisor.
The ISSE will solve complex cybersecurity challenges, develop technical solutions, support multi-lab assessments, and contribute to mission-critical security engineering for DOE/NNSA programs.

A notification to prospective applicants that reviews, and tests for the absence of any illegal drug as defined in 10 CFR 707.4, will be conducted by the employer and a background investigation by the Federal government may be required to obtain an access authorization prior to employment, and that subsequent reinvestigations may be required. The position is covered by the Counterintelligence Evaluation Program regulations at 10 CFR part 709, the announcement should also alert applicants that successful completion of a counterintelligence evaluation may include a counterintelligence-scope polygraph examination.
